Post-Operative Care Tips



After cataract surgical procedure, supplying correct post-operative care is essential for your liked one's recovery. Ensure they use the protective shield over their eye as instructed by the doctor. Help them carry out recommended eye drops and medications on schedule to avoid infection and help recovery.

Motivate your enjoyed one to prevent touching or scrubing their eyes, as this can lead to problems. Assist them in adhering to any constraints on bending, lifting hefty items, or participating in exhausting activities to stop strain on the eyes. Ensure they participate in all follow-up consultations with the eye physician for monitoring progression.



Maintain the eye area tidy and dry, staying clear of water or soap directly in the eyes. Motivate your loved one to wear sunglasses to shield their eyes from intense light and glow throughout the recovery process. Be patient and supportive as they recover, providing aid with daily jobs as required.
